Postdoctoral Fellow - Machine Learning-Enabled Pathology

  • Description
  • The Department of Biomedical Informatics (DBMI) at Harvard Medical School and the Yu Lab are seeking a Postdoctoral Fellow with experience in machine learning and scientific programming. The candidate will work with a multi-disciplinary team of researchers, including bioinformaticians, pathologists, oncologists, and computer scientists, and conduct original research on computational pathology.

    Digital pathology images contain rich information on complex diseases. The goal of our efforts is to build and apply automated analytical pipelines for various types of pathology data, including histopathology images and multi-omics (e.g., genomics, epigenomics, transcriptomics, and proteomics) information.
